Default ITR 4x114.3 Conversion to Prelude Brakes

Hey so I have the 4x114.3 swap on the front.

My rotors are old and I donated my new pads and old calipers to my sedan..

So I wanted to go to the 11" prelude brakes..

Everyone says 92-96 prelude vtec rotors.. check.. and ITR (5Bolt) calipers .. supposedly 17CL15VN ?

I've also read that the Prelude vtec calipers are also 17CL15VN .. is this correct?

Default Re: ITR 4x114.3 Conversion to Prelude Brakes

The calipers should be the same. The ITR, Prelude VTEC, and Accord V6/wagons I believe all shared the same larger single piston calipers. What varied was the brackets, based on the rotor thickness....23T vs 25T, etc. I believe both the ITR and Prelude use 23mm thick rotors, meaning you should already have the 23T brackets needed to work.
